GraphPad Prism: A Comprehensive Overview
GraphPad Prism is a powerful software application designed for scientific research, particularly in the fields of biostatistics, curve fitting, and data visualization. Since its inception, Prism has become an essential tool for researchers across various disciplines, including biology, pharmacology, and psychology.

Features
GraphPad Prism is renowned for its diverse features, which include:
- Data Analysis: Prism offers a wide range of statistical analyses, including t-tests, ANOVA, nonlinear regression, and survival analysis. It allows researchers to easily perform complex analyses without requiring extensive statistical knowledge.
- Graphing Capabilities: The software includes advanced graphing tools that enable users to create professional-quality graphs and plots. Users can customize their graphs extensively, adding error bars, legends, and annotations.
- Curve Fitting: Prism’s nonlinear regression features allow researchers to fit curves to their experimental data, making it easier to interpret results and draw meaningful conclusions.
- User-Friendly Interface: The intuitive design of Prism makes it accessible to both novice and experienced users. The software provides guided workflows, making it easy to navigate through data analysis and graphing processes.
- Report Generation: Prism can generate comprehensive reports that summarize analyses and findings, making it easier for researchers to share their results with colleagues and stakeholders.
- Data Management: It allows users to organize and manage their data efficiently, supporting various data formats and facilitating easy data import and export.
Common Use Cases
GraphPad Prism is widely utilized in various fields, including:
- Biomedical Research: Researchers use Prism to analyze experimental data, perform drug efficacy studies, and create dose-response curves.
- Pharmacology: It helps pharmacologists model drug action and analyze pharmacokinetic data.
- Psychology and Social Sciences: Researchers often employ Prism for analyzing survey data and conducting statistical tests relevant to behavioral studies.
- Environmental Science: Prism is also used for analyzing ecological and environmental data, particularly when statistical rigor is required.
Supported File Formats
GraphPad Prism supports a variety of file formats, including: - Prism files (.pzf, .pzfx): Native files for storing data, analyses, and graphs. - Excel files (.xls, .xlsx): For importing and exporting data. - CSV files (.csv): Comma-separated values for data interchange. - Graph files (.png, .jpg, .tiff): For exporting graphs and images in various formats. - PDF: For exporting reports and graphs in a widely used document format.
